im融云如何帮助开发者解决痛点?

在移动互联网时代,开发者们面临着各种挑战,如何解决这些痛点,提高开发效率,是每个开发者都需要思考的问题。im融云作为一款功能强大的即时通讯云服务,能够帮助开发者解决许多痛点,以下是im融云如何帮助开发者解决痛点的详细解析。

一、简化开发流程,降低开发成本

  1. 提供丰富的API接口

im融云为开发者提供了丰富的API接口,包括IM消息、群组、直播、音视频通话等功能,开发者可以根据自己的需求进行调用。相比传统开发方式,im融云的API接口更加简洁易用,降低了开发难度。


  1. 提供可视化配置工具

im融云提供可视化配置工具,开发者可以通过简单的拖拽操作,实现消息推送、好友管理、群组管理等功能的配置。这使得开发者无需深入了解底层技术,即可快速搭建自己的应用。


  1. 提供丰富的SDK

im融云针对不同平台(iOS、Android、Web等)提供了相应的SDK,开发者可以轻松地将im融云功能集成到自己的应用中。同时,SDK还支持跨平台开发,降低了开发成本。

二、提高开发效率,缩短开发周期

  1. 模块化设计

im融云采用模块化设计,开发者可以根据自己的需求选择所需模块,实现功能定制。这种设计方式提高了开发效率,缩短了开发周期。


  1. 高度可扩展性

im融云支持多种协议,如XMPP、WebSocket、HTTP等,开发者可以根据实际需求选择合适的协议。同时,im融云还支持自定义协议,以满足特殊场景下的需求。


  1. 强大的性能保障

im融云采用分布式架构,具有高性能、高并发、高可用等特点。开发者无需担心服务器压力,可以专注于业务逻辑的开发。

三、解决安全性问题,保障用户隐私

  1. 数据加密

im融云采用端到端加密技术,确保用户通讯数据的安全性。开发者无需担心数据泄露问题,可以放心地将im融云集成到自己的应用中。


  1. 用户身份认证

im融云支持多种身份认证方式,如手机号、邮箱、第三方账号等。开发者可以根据实际需求选择合适的认证方式,保障用户隐私。


  1. 审计日志

im融云提供审计日志功能,开发者可以实时监控用户行为,防止恶意攻击和数据泄露。

四、满足多样化需求,助力开发者实现创新

  1. 多场景应用

im融云支持多种场景应用,如社交、直播、电商、办公等。开发者可以根据自己的需求,将im融云应用于不同的领域。


  1. 个性化定制

im融云提供丰富的定制化功能,如自定义消息类型、表情包、聊天界面等。开发者可以根据用户需求,打造个性化的应用体验。


  1. 开放平台

im融云开放平台为开发者提供丰富的资源和服务,如开发者社区、技术支持、培训课程等。开发者可以在这里找到更多灵感,实现创新。

总之,im融云作为一款功能强大的即时通讯云服务,能够帮助开发者解决许多痛点,提高开发效率,缩短开发周期。在移动互联网时代,选择im融云,让开发者更加专注于业务创新,为用户提供更好的服务。

猜你喜欢:一站式出海解决方案